Petrobras Editor Salaries in Boulder

The average Petrobras Editor in Boulder earns an estimated $82,928 annually. Petrobras' Editor compensation is $9,221 more than the US average for a Editor.

In Boulder, The Marketing Department at Petrobras earns $7,204 more on average than the Sales Department.
